| Death |
17 Apr 1797 |
New York, New York County, New York, USA [2] |
- On Monday of a short but severe illness, Mrs. Elizabeth Mabey,
widow of the late Cornelius Mabey - she was a pious and tender.
She has left four orphans and a number of relatives to lament
her loss
